Vietnam’s Ministry of Culture has  approved permision to Vu Hoang My, 1st runner-up at the Miss Vietnam  2010 pageant, to represent the country in the 2011 Miss Universe  competition in Sao Paulo, from August 20 to September 12. 
The owners of the Miss Universe franchise in Vietnam submitted all  the neccessary paperwork for approval at the beginning of May. Since  2009, all Vietnamese contestants abroad are subjected to the conditions  stated by the Ministry of Culture, in order to control the number of  beauty competitions that take place in Vietnam yearly.
Vu Hoang My is 23 years old and stands 1.71 m tall. She is a student at RMIT University.
Hoang My was supposed to represent Vietnam at the Miss Asia Pacific  World pageant in Korea this June; after this contest got postponed -it  was moved to October-, she will attend Miss Universe instead.
